Securing hole for bolts and cable way
ø10mm(3/8”) Bit
ø80mm(3”)
Hole saw
Make 4 bolt holes of 10mm (3/8 “) diameter, one at each corner of a rectangle
drawn as above, and make a circular hole of 80mm (3”) diameter at the
center of the rectangle through which cable may run.
Connection of RF cable
Remove the rubber protector for RF cable connector RF1 at the bottom of the
antenna. Connect the RF Cable to the RF connector under the base plate
through the access hole using the 11mm (7/16 “) spanner. Be careful not to
tighten too much, as you may damage the connector.

Do not use excessive force when using the spanner to avoid damage of the
screw part. Be careful so that the connectors do not directly touch to the
mounting surface of the antenna, or it may cause a critical malfunction and a
serious damage to the equipment.
